Transaction 74a1c18608dc6d6d1955702058e12505b140dba7b56931f504f4a6fa4cee52f7
1 Input
1 Output
-
74a1c18608dc6d6d1955702058e12505b140dba7b56931f504f4a6fa4cee52f7:0
- value
- 45340
- script pubkey
- OP_0 OP_PUSHBYTES_20 eddc605c1785a7a52734d297016e6d93e6367ee3
- address
- bc1qahwxqhqhskn62fe562tszmndj0nrvlhr63t00p